If Wednesday was any indication of how many critical players will suit up Sunday against the Buffalo Bills, then the fanbase of the Indianapolis Colts needs to breathe a sigh of relief.
T.Y. Hilton, who has missed the last several games due to hamstring and chest injuries, was a full participant in Wednesday’s practice session.

The Pro Bowl wide receiver suffered the chest injury during the Colts’ matchup against the Houston Texans back during Week 4. Although the injury was deemed serious at the time, Hilton returned to finish the game. His return to the game proved costly, as the Hilton suffered a hamstring injury that would keep him out against the New England Patriots and New York Jets.
Hilton was happy to be back on the practice field. But not just for himself, though. He’s happy to be back out there for the rest of his teammates.
“The guys need me,” HIlton said to reporters following Wednesday’s practice. “So I’m here for them.”
Hilton, who is Andrew Luck’s No. 1 target, was asked after practice if he was feeling pressure to push himself back on the field quickly. His absence has been felt, as the Colts have endured at least five drops in the last three games and have lost four straight games.
“I’ve gotta make sure I’m healthy,” Hilton said when asked if he felt pressure to get back out onto the field. “I don’t wanna go out there and hurt myself. So, for me, I’ll give it a test today. We’re in a must-win game, so I’ve gotta be out there.”
Hilton mentioned afterwards that, while he hasn’t felt pressure to get back on the field before he’s fully healthy, he has been itching to get back into action.
“Just watching it on TV not being there with them, you know, it hurts me. It hurts me a lot,” Hilton said. “In seven years I’ve only missed two (games), now it’s two more. So I just hate it. I hate watching. I know they need me, so I did everything I can to get back and I’ll test it out today and see what’s up.”
The other surprise participant on the day was safety Clayton Geathers. The former UCF star suffered a neck and head injury against the Patriots and missed the Colts’ matchup against the Jets. While it may be likely Geathers could miss against the Bills, Mike Mitchell will be on-hand just in case.
